Comments: Found only in a temporary pool beside the highway BR-430, at Bom Jesus da Lapa, rio São Francisco basin in Bahia state. Can be considered as critically endangered due to the ongoing pace of disturbance in its only known habitat from a single pool (Ref. 94796).

Biology     Glossary (e.g. epibenthic)

The type locality is a typical annual pool with substrate composed of clay and sand with slightly turbid water, and dense aquatic vegetation consisting of large stands of Utricularia sp. and Nymphaea sp. Occurs sympatrically with two other annual rivulids (Cynolebias sp. and Hypsolebias sp.) The pool has average depth of 80 cm, with the deepest portions about 1.2 m deep, slighty acidic water (pH 6.5), a low electric conductivity (22 μS/cm)., and water temperature of about 30°C at the surface and approximately 26°C at the deepest portion and shaded banks (Ref. 94796).
